However, we still need to use these btf for tracing of multi-link during attaching. Therefore, we don't free the btfs until the bpf object is closed if any bpf programs of the type multi-link tracing exist. Meanwhile, introduce the new api bpf_object__free_btf() to manually free the btfs after attaching.
